  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message C1668 - Error reading change documents ?

    The SAP error message C1668, which states "Error reading change documents," typically occurs when there is an issue with accessing or retrieving change document data in the SAP system. This can happen for various reasons, including configuration issues, data inconsistencies, or problems with the underlying database.

    Causes:

    1. Missing Change Document Configuration: The change document object may not be properly configured in the system.
    2.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to read change documents.
    3. Database Issues: There could be issues with the database that prevent the retrieval of change documents.
    4. Data Inconsistencies: Corrupted or inconsistent data in the change document tables can lead to this error.
    5. Transport Issues: If the change document configuration was transported from another system, it may not have been set up correctly.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Configuration: Ensure that the change document object is correctly configured in the system. You can check this in transaction code SCDO (Change Document Objects).
    2. Review Authorizations: Verify that the user has the necessary authorizations to access change documents. This can be done by checking the user's roles and authorizations in transaction SU53 or PFCG.
    3. Database Consistency Check: Perform a consistency check on the database tables related to change documents. You can use transaction SE11 to check the relevant tables.
    4. Check for Locks: Ensure that there are no locks on the change document tables that could be preventing access.
    5. Transport Logs: If the issue arose after a transport, check the transport logs for any errors or warnings related to change documents.
    6. SAP Notes: Search for relevant SAP Notes in the SAP Support Portal that may address this specific error. There may be patches or updates available that resolve the issue.
    7. Debugging: If you have access to debugging tools, you can analyze the program or function module that is generating the error to identify the root cause.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es:
      • SCDO: Change Document Objects
      • SE11: Data Dictionary
      • SU53: Authorization Check
      • PFCG: Role Maintenance
    • SAP Notes: Always check the SAP Support Portal for any specific notes related to error C1668, as they may provide additional context or solutions.
    • Documentation: Review SAP documentation related to change documents and their configuration for further insights.

    If the issue persists after trying the above solutions, it may be necessary to involve your SAP Basis team or SAP support for further investigation.
